Oral history interview with Lloyd F. Sharpe

 Collection
Identifier: SR 2790
Abstract Oral history interview with Lloyd F. Sharpe, conducted by Clark Hansen on September 23, 2000, as part of the Columbia River Dissenters Oral History Series. Sharpe discusses his lawsuit against the provincial government of British Columbia, seeking compensation for the flooding of his land due to the construction of the Libby Dam in Montana.
